用户:Linux系统的使用者

  • 管理员(root)
  • 系统用户
  • 普通用户

用户组

一对一、一对多、多对一、多对多。

两个概念

Linux下的用户和用户组_服务器

三个重要文件

Linux下的用户和用户组_bash_02

  • /etc/passwd
例子:
yiqi:x:1003:1003::/home/yiqi:/bin/bash

解释:
用户名:(x):UID:GID:用户信息说明栏:用户目录:Shell

UID:
管理员(root):具有系统所有权限(0)
系统用户:管理系统运行服务(1-999)
普通用户:具有系统一部分权限(1000以上)
  • /etc/passwd
例子:
yiqi:$6$dPTqzG2R$x4mjT0UFv1aZh0TFPDD6MTMHv1uJUwt1W5LS9xG37t3aqF5S9cVQijDq3nN2YuFWUfAb8ysJNh.xIphzbbrFC/:18939:0:99999:7:::

解释:
用户名:加密密码:最后一次修改时间:最小修改时间间隔:密码有效期:密码需要变更前的警告天数:密码过期后的宽限时间:账号失效时间:保留字段
  • /etc/group
例子: yiqi:x:1003:  解释: 组名:群组密码:GID(X):此群组支持的账号名称
Linux登录过程

Linux下的用户和用户组_bash_03

文件权限

Linux下的用户和用户组_linux_04